This will only open files in current dir.
I don't know of a way to open files in subdirectory
1.Use explorer plugin
2.Navigate to the directory containing the php files.
3.Set filter to *.php to only show php files
4.Select all and open.

While it seems to not be a commonly-used feature, it certainly exists (see MS
Office products, pre-Ribbon, for example).
I could see this feature being useful if plugins could add their own buttons
to the toolbar (not sure if this is currently possible or not). A user might
install 15 plugins and end up with a huge toolbar filled with buttons they don't
want/need. The ability to customize the toolbar would be helpful in that
scenario.
